Which of the following indicates the function of sodium bicarbonate released by the pancreas?
Sodium bicarbonate inhibits peristalsis.
Sodium bicarbonate stimulates the pyloric sphincter.
Sodium bicarbonate is a protease that digests carbohydrates.
Sodium bicarbonate neutralizes the acidity of chyme.
Correct Answer : D
The pancreas releases sodium bicarbonate into the duodenum, the first part of the small intestine. The main function of sodium bicarbonate is to neutralize the acidity of chyme, the semi-digested food that comes from the stomach. By doing so, sodium bicarbonate creates a more alkaline environment that is suitable for the action of pancreatic enzymes. Sodium bicarbonate does not affect peristalsis, the rhythmic contraction of the intestinal muscles, nor does it stimulate the pyloric sphincter, the valve that controls the passage of food from the stomach to the duodenum. Sodium bicarbonate is not a protease, an enzyme that digests proteins, nor does it digest carbohydrates.

Cytokines are small proteins that act as chemical messengers between different types of immune cells. They can stimulate or inhibit the activation, proliferation, differentiation, and migration of immune cells. For example, interleukins are a type of cytokine that is produced by one type of white blood cell and can affect the behavior of another type of white blood cell. Lysozymes, perforin, and granzymes are all molecules that are involved in killing pathogens or infected cells, but they do not directly activate other immune cells.

Erythropoietin is a hormone that is produced by the kidneys and stimulates the production of red blood cells in the bone marrow. Red blood cells contain hemoglobin, a protein that binds to oxygen and transports it to the tissues. Therefore, erythropoietin helps to maintain adequate oxygen levels in the blood and prevent anemia.

One of the functions of the skin is to protect the body from harmful effects of ultraviolet (UV) radiation. UV rays can damage the DNA of skin cells and cause mutations that may lead to skin cancer. The skin has a natural defense mechanism against UV radiation, which is the production of a pigment called melanin. Melanin is synthesized by specialized cells called melanocytes, which are located in the basal layer of the epidermis. Melanin absorbs UV rays and prevents them from reaching the deeper layers of the skin.
